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BS2

The NM_033641.4(COL4A6):​c.4883G>A​(p.Arg1628Gln) variant causes a missense change. The variant allele was found at a frequency of 0.0000107 in 1,210,250 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 2 hemizygotes in GnomAD.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
COL4A6 (HGNC:2208): (collagen type IV alpha 6 chain) This gene encodes one of the six subunits of type IV collagen, the major structural component of basement membranes. Like the other members of the type IV collagen gene family, this gene is organized in a head-to-head conformation with another type IV collagen gene, alpha 5 type IV collagen, so that the gene pair shares a common promoter. Deletions in the alpha 5 gene that extend into the alpha 6 gene result in diffuse leiomyomatosis accompanying the X-linked Alport syndrome caused by the deletion in the alpha 5 gene.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Dec 2013]
